The weather in Gongju features a humid continental climate with distinct seasons. Annual average temperatures hover around 12.5°C (54.5°F), with extremes reaching 39°C (102°F) in summer and -18°C (0°F) in winter. Summers (June-August) are hot and humid with highs of 30°C (86°F) and heavy rainfall from monsoons, while winters (December-February) bring cold snaps and occasional snow. Spring and fall offer comfortable 15-20°C (59-68°F) days perfect for campus activities at Kongju National University. Gongju sits at 46m altitude with stable geology, no active volcanoes. Air quality is generally good (AQI 50-80), though winter inversions raise PM2.5. Gongju air quality supports health, but faculty may need masks during peaks. University offers air purifiers in labs.
